Dog Breeds With a Bite Force More Powerful than a Lion

Alex van der Walt, BSc Animal Science & Veterinarian Studies

The incredible strength of a lion’s bite is often marveled at and for good reasons! A lion’s bite can exert a force of around 650 pounds per square inch (psi), however, you might be surprised to learn that some domestic dog breeds can surpass this impressive measure. While these dogs may not compare in size or ferocity to a lion, their jaw strength is nothing short of awe-inspiring. In this article, we’ll explore these remarkable breeds, uncovering the fascinating attributes that contribute to their powerful bites.

The Mighty Kangal: Top of the Pack

The Kangal, a breed originating from Turkey, is renowned for its formidable bite force, often cited to be as high as 743 psi. This makes it the undisputed leader among dog breeds in terms of jaw strength. Kangals were historically used as livestock guardian dogs, tasked with protecting sheep from predators such as wolves and bears. Their bite, powerful enough to deter large predators, is complemented by their loyal and protective nature. Despite their strength, Kangals are gentle giants with their human families, exhibiting a calm and patient demeanor. Their combination of power and gentleness makes them highly valued and respected protectors.

The Robust Rottweiler: A Loyal Guardian

Rottweilers are well-known for their strength and protective instincts, with a bite force measuring around 328 psi. Historically, they were used as herding dogs and in pulling carts, which contributed to their muscular build and immense jaw strength. Rottweilers are incredibly loyal and are often used as police and military dogs due to their intelligence and trainability. Their strong bite is a testament to their capabilities as protectors, yet they are affectionate and devoted to their families. Rottweilers require proper training and socialization to ensure they harness their strength responsibly.

The Powerful Presa Canario: A Fearless Protector

Originating from the Canary Islands, the Presa Canario boasts a bite force of approximately 540 psi. These dogs were initially bred for working livestock and were also used in dog fighting. Today, they are cherished for their protective instincts and unwavering loyalty to their families. Presa Canarios have a commanding presence, with a muscular build that complements their strong bite. Despite their intimidating appearance, they are known to be affectionate with their loved ones, making them excellent guard dogs. Their confidence and determination are matched by their need for consistent training and socialization.

The Formidable Mastiff: A Gentle Giant

Mastiffs are among the largest dog breeds, and their bite force can reach up to 556 psi. These gentle giants have been used historically as guard dogs due to their imposing size and strength. Mastiffs are known for their calm and loving nature, forming strong bonds with their families. Their powerful bite serves as a deterrent to potential threats, ensuring the safety of those they protect. Despite their formidable strength, Mastiffs are patient and affectionate, making them excellent companions for those who can handle their size and strength responsibly.

The Strong American Bulldog: A Versatile Worker

American Bulldogs are muscular and athletic, with a bite force of around 305 psi. Bred initially for farm work, they excelled in tasks such as herding cattle and hunting feral pigs. Their agility and strength make them versatile workers, while their strong bite ensures they can handle challenging tasks. American Bulldogs are known for their friendly and outgoing nature, forming close bonds with their families. They require ample exercise and mental stimulation to thrive. With the right guidance, these dogs can harness their strength for productive and positive purposes.

The Fierce Tosa Inu: A Japanese Wonder

The Tosa Inu, a rare breed from Japan, possesses a bite force of approximately 556 psi. Originally bred for dog fighting, they are known for their courage and strength. Today, Tosa Inus are valued for their protective instincts and loyalty. They are calm and reserved, often forming deep connections with their families. Their powerful bite serves as a testament to their capabilities as protectors. Tosa Inus require experienced handlers who can provide proper training and socialization to ensure they are well-adjusted companions.

The Imposing Dogo Argentino: A Hunter’s Companion

The Dogo Argentino, bred in Argentina for big-game hunting, has a bite force that reaches around 500 psi. These dogs are known for their courage and tenacity, traits that make them exceptional hunters. Their strong bite is essential for holding prey during hunts, showcasing their impressive capabilities. Dogo Argentinos are also affectionate and loyal, forming strong bonds with their families. They require consistent training and ample exercise to channel their energy positively. With the right care, they can be both formidable hunters and loving companions.

The Tenacious Cane Corso: A Guardian at Heart

The Cane Corso, an Italian breed, is known for its strong bite force of approximately 700 psi. Historically used as a guard dog and hunting companion, they possess a muscular build and commanding presence. Cane Corsos are protective and loyal, often forming deep bonds with their families. Their powerful bite serves as a tool for protection, deterring potential threats. Despite their strength, they are affectionate and gentle with their loved ones. Proper training and socialization are essential to ensure they are well-adjusted companions.
